There is a scene in the movie "The Greatest Game Ever Played" in which the Francis Ouimet character, attending a party of U.S. Amateur contestants at The Country Club, gets dressed down. "Young man, you may have been invited," the former caddie is told, "but don't get the idea that you belong here."
We know how that story ended, with an unlikely U.S. Open victory three years later that jump-started Americans' interest in the game in the 20th century. There may come a day when a former First Tee participant wins the U.S. Open, but the victories, real-life ones, already have begun.
